Herman and Nachbaur loaned to MJHL’s OCN Blizzard

Daily Herald File Photo Prince Albert Raiders forward Evan Herman drops the mitts with Red Deer Rebels blueliner Chase Leslie at the Art Hauser Centre last season.

Evan Herman and Justin Nachbaur will be taking to the ice in the Manitoba Junior Hockey League for the next couple of months.

The Prince Albert Raiders forwards have been loaned to the OCN Blizzard until Dec. 20, when they will return to their Western Hockey League team ahead of the 2020-21 regular season.

Herman made his debut for the Blizzard on Saturday night and scored a goal in his team’s 6-3 road loss to the Dauphin Kings.

The 18-year-old from The Pas, Man., who had 22 points in 59 games for the Raiders in the 2019-20 campaign, has played for the Blizzard before.

He had seven points in seven games for the club as an affiliated player during the 2018-19 regular season.

Nachbaur, who is 20 years of age and calls Cross Lake, Man. home, had 31 points in 55 games for the Blizzard in 2016-17 and recorded six points during the team’s run to the MJHL final.

He has spent the last three years with the Raiders and has 74 points in 194 WHL regular season contests.

The Blizzard, who currently have an 0-4-1 record, will return to action on Friday as they’ll play host the Kings.

WHL Loan Season

One of the most intriguing moves over the last few days occurred on Monday as the Tri-City Americans loaned out forward and Colorado Avalanche draft pick Sasha Mutala to the Grande Prairie Storm of the Alberta Junior Hockey League.

The 19-year-old Mutala, who was a fifth round pick by the Avalanche in 2019, led the Americans in scoring last year with 67 points in 62 games.

Meanwhile, Medicine Hat Tigers overage forward Brett Kemp has been loaned to his hometown Yorkton Terriers of the SJHL.

Kemp had 77 points in 62 contests last year to finish second in team scoring.

Over in the MJHL, Seattle Thunderbirds forward Connor Roulette has been added to the Selkirk Steelers lineup.

The 17-year-old from Winnipeg had 39 points in 54 games during his rookie campaign in the WHL.
